Ronaldo on Opening the Door to Saudi

Al-Nassr’s Cristiano Ronaldo has hailed his role in blazing the trail to the Saudi Pro League that other marquee names in world football, like Neymar, Benzema, and Mane, have followed in the just concluded transfer window.

The Portugal captain shocked the world when he agreed a deal to move from Manchester United to Al-Nassr in the previous window. This move concluded the 38-year-old’s storied and highly successful career in European football.

Fast forward to this summer and the just concluded transfer window, Ronaldo’s move does not seem like an audacious or even risky move. Instead, many superstars have followed the former Manchester United and Real Madrid forward to the Saudi Pro League.

The five-time Ballon d’Or recipient has said several times that he opened the doors for many of these footballers to move to the oil-rich nation and ply their trade in the Saudi Pro League.

Given the calibre of players that made their way to the Saudi Pro League this summer, Cristiano Ronaldo has underscored his role in reshaping the narrative regarding Saudi Arabia’s football and the value of making this move.

Ronaldo’s views are widely accepted in the mainstream. A player of his calibre moving to the Saudi Pro League was enough to change many people’s minds regarding the Saudi Pro League, setting the stage for the summer of transfers just concluded.
